vCheck-vSphere多语言支持详解如何为你的团队定制本地化界面【免费下载链接】vCheck-vSpherevCheck Daily Report for vSphere项目地址: https://gitcode.com/gh_mirrors/vc/vCheck-vSpherevCheck-vSphere是一款强大的vSphere日常报告工具提供了全面的多语言支持功能让全球各地的用户能够以自己熟悉的语言使用该工具。本文将详细介绍vCheck-vSphere的多语言支持特性以及如何为你的团队定制本地化界面。支持的语言版本概览 ️vCheck-vSphere目前支持多种语言版本涵盖了主要的国际语言。在项目的Lang目录下你可以找到以下语言的支持文件德语 (de-DE)英语英国(en-GB)英语美国(en-US)西班牙语 (es-ES)法语 (fr-FR)意大利语 (it-IT)挪威语 (nb-NO)葡萄牙语巴西(pt-BR)瑞典语 (sv-SE)每个语言目录中都包含了对应的本地化文件如vCheck.psd1这些文件定义了该语言版本的各种文本和消息。多语言文件结构解析 vCheck-vSphere的多语言支持采用了模块化的文件结构每个语言都有自己独立的目录和文件。以英语美国版本为例其文件结构如下Lang/ └── en-US/ ├── 00 Connection Plugin for vCenter.psd1 ├── 79 Find VMs in Uncontrolled Snapshot Mode.psd1 └── vCheck.psd1其中vCheck.psd1是主要的语言定义文件包含了模块版本、作者、描述等信息。例如英语美国版本的vCheck.psd1文件中包含以下关键信息ModuleVersion 6.0 Author Alan Renouf Description vCheck Daily Report for vSphere这些信息定义了该语言版本的基本属性和描述。如何切换语言版本 切换vCheck-vSphere的语言版本非常简单只需修改配置文件或在运行时指定语言参数即可。具体步骤如下打开主配置文件找到语言设置选项选择你需要的语言代码如en-US表示英语美国版保存配置并重启vCheck-vSphere此外你也可以在运行vCheck-vSphere时通过命令行参数临时指定语言版本例如.\vCheck.ps1 -Language fr-FR这将以法语版本运行vCheck-vSphere。定制本地化界面的步骤 ️如果你需要为团队定制特定的本地化界面可以按照以下步骤进行1. 创建新的语言目录在Lang目录下创建一个新的语言目录目录名称应遵循语言代码-国家代码的格式例如zh-CN表示中文中国。2. 复制基础语言文件从现有的语言目录如en-US中复制所有.psd1文件到新创建的语言目录中。3. 修改本地化文本编辑新目录中的.psd1文件将其中的文本翻译为目标语言。例如在vCheck.psd1文件中将Description字段翻译为目标语言Description vSphere每日报告工具4. 测试本地化效果保存修改后通过指定新的语言代码运行vCheck-vSphere测试本地化效果.\vCheck.ps1 -Language zh-CN5. 贡献本地化版本如果你认为自己的本地化版本对其他用户也有价值可以考虑通过项目的贡献机制提交你的本地化文件帮助扩展vCheck-vSphere的语言支持。常见问题与解决方法 ❓Q: 切换语言后部分文本仍然显示为英语如何解决A: 这可能是因为该部分文本尚未被完全翻译。你可以检查对应的.psd1文件确保所有文本都已翻译。如果发现未翻译的内容可以按照前面介绍的定制步骤进行补充翻译。Q: 如何确认我使用的是哪个语言版本A: 你可以查看vCheck-vSphere的启动日志或报告标题通常会显示当前使用的语言版本。此外也可以检查配置文件中的语言设置。Q: 是否支持同时使用多种语言A: 目前vCheck-vSphere一次只能使用一种语言版本。如果需要在不同场景下使用不同语言可以创建多个配置文件每个配置文件对应一种语言。总结vCheck-vSphere的多语言支持功能为全球用户提供了便利使得不同语言背景的团队都能高效使用这款强大的vSphere日常报告工具。通过本文介绍的方法你可以轻松切换语言版本甚至为自己的团队定制专属的本地化界面。希望这篇文章能帮助你更好地利用vCheck-vSphere的多语言特性提升团队的工作效率。【免费下载链接】vCheck-vSpherevCheck Daily Report for vSphere项目地址: https://gitcode.com/gh_mirrors/vc/vCheck-vSphere创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考